Features

Reduced Noise
Reduced Noise

Gradually changeable design of circumferentially center main grooves and the scores on side surface of grooves, on the one hand, can absorb the vibrational noise, on the other hand, it can steer air flow to reduce noise generated by collision

High-Speed Controllability and Resist Hydroplaning
High-Speed Controllability and Resist Hydroplaning

Central longitudinal continuous trunk-like rid for straight line stability and high-speed controllability. Twin longitudinal grooves with 3-D groove walls to resist hydroplaning in wet road and reduce noise level. Innovative 3-D groove profile combined with a downstream line design enhances water evacuation and rubber-to-road contact

Minimize Noise, Stability Cornering and Good Grip
Minimize Noise, Stability Cornering and Good Grip

Variable pitch pattern and optimized sipe distribution, with 2-in-1 pitch alignment, minimize noise generation, contributing to quiet ride. Convex & conclave shoulder grooves provide stability while cornering in any direction. Silicon compound, with sipe distribution, promotes grip in braking and handling especially in wet conditions

Product Details

DESERT STORM D8 PLUS Tires by DELINTE®. Season: All Season. Type: Truck / SUV. Improved handling and cornering that discriminating SUV drivers demand! The D8 PLUS has a unique, aggressive tread design that evacuates water and resists hydroplaning. Made with a special high silica compound for improved fuel economy and longer tire life. Combine the D8’s large contact patch with the tree-like central spine and you get all the grip, stability, high-speed controllability and confident cornering you could ask for. High silica formula promotes fast braking and responsive handling, especially in wet conditions. Twin longitudinal grooves with 3-D groove walls evacuate water and resist hydroplaning. Variable pitch patterns with 2-in-1 alignment reduce noise levels at high speeds.

Surprisingly Good
Looked for some tires to replace run flats due to extremely rough ride and tram lining. Many suggested higher end brandnames that cost almost four times per tire. I decided to go with traditional tires, non-runflats. I did plenty of reading about different cost-effective tires without compromising safety. This brand seems to fit that bill. The tires arrived on the delivery date promised. Once installed, the ride took on a new feel! Much smoother and quieter compared to the run flats. During a drive from Lancaster, CA to San Diego and back, the tires did well in moderate consistent rainfall. In dry weather, these tires do very well. Now I am not a lead foot or like to push my car, but they do extremely well in high spirited driving. Cornering, holds well and I do not feel any understeer when I take a corner or take an onramp cloverleaf at higher than normal speed. Pros, Price point, good tread pattern for grip, expelling water, and handling and stopping. Cons, Tires seem to run slightly thinner than advertised width compared to the oem run flats my car had. Overall, I would recommend these tires. I’ve had them for four thousand miles now and no worries at all. I highly recommend these tires if you want cost effective without sacrificing performance.
